Harmony Habitats is a project that has been funded by grants, contributions, and fundraisers since May of 2003. Our school now has two outdoor classrooms. Our areas include a Pollinator and Woodland Habitat.
We have worked with ASSET Science and the Audubon Society of Western PA to create habitats with Native Plants that will attract wildlife. Our goal is to provide the students of South Allegheny Elementary with outdoor classrooms where they can study wildlife and plants and appreciate the ecosystems they have created.

Bluebirds have been spotted nesting in the nest boxes donated by Bob Mulvihill in 2008. Look for them crossing as you arrive or leave our school.

Harmony Circle Dedication
June 30, 2010
This Harmony Circle is dedicated to Mrs. Joyce Hovanec, beloved SA teacher.
Friends and family joined together to honor her as a wonderful teacher and friend. The dedication ended with butterfly release in her memory.
